James Hart, frontman of recently defunct Orange County metalcore act Eighteen Visions has launched a new solo project. He made the following statement:

I am very excited to get back to doing what I love most, making music. I have been working hard over the last couple of months in Tulsa, Oklahoma with songwriter/producer Zac Maloy and guitarist Neal Tiemann writing and compiling songs for a future album.

I have also written a bit with Keith Barney (Eighteen Visions/Never Enough) and Syn Gates (Avenged Sevenfold). I am looking forward to finishing my album, getting back out on the road and starting a new chapter in my life and career.
